首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么我的SQL语法显示为null?

SQL语法显示为null的原因可能有多种,以下是一些可能的原因和解决方法:

  1. 语法错误:检查SQL语句是否存在语法错误,例如拼写错误、缺少关键字等。可以使用SQL编辑器或在线SQL验证工具来检查语法。
  2. 数据库连接问题:确保数据库连接正常。检查数据库连接字符串、用户名和密码是否正确,并确保数据库服务器正在运行。
  3. 表或列不存在:检查SQL语句中引用的表和列是否存在。如果表或列不存在,SQL语句将返回null。
  4. 数据类型不匹配:检查SQL语句中使用的数据类型是否与数据库表中的数据类型匹配。如果不匹配,可能会导致返回null。
  5. 数据为空:如果查询的数据为空,SQL语句将返回null。可以使用条件语句(例如WHERE子句)来过滤数据,以确保返回非空结果。
  6. 数据库权限问题:检查数据库用户是否具有执行SQL语句所需的权限。如果没有足够的权限,可能会导致返回null。
  7. 数据库版本问题:某些数据库版本可能存在特定的SQL语法问题。确保使用的数据库版本与SQL语句兼容。
  8. 数据库配置问题:检查数据库配置是否正确。例如,检查数据库字符集、排序规则等是否正确设置。

以上是一些常见的原因和解决方法,具体原因需要根据具体情况进行排查。如果问题仍然存在,建议参考数据库文档或咨询相关专业人士进行进一步的排查和解决。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券